BW Energy to buy rig for Kudu project from Aquadrill

26 October 2021

BW Energy (Norway) has secured the semi-submersible drilling rig it needs to move ahead with the development of the Kudu natural gas field offshore Namibia.

Lourenço dismisses reports of management shake-up at Sonangol, ANPG

26 October 2021

Angolan President João Lourenço has said he does not intend to replace the current heads of Sonangol, the national oil company, or of the National Oil, Gas and Biofuels Agency (ANPG).

Libyan oil minister orders suspension of NOC chairman for the second time

26 October 2021

Libyan Oil Minister Mohammed Oun has suspended Mustafa Sanalla from his position as chairman of state-run National Oil Corp. (NOC) for the second time.

ExxonMobil board reportedly weighs scrapping $30bn LNG project in Mozambique

21 October 2021

Following a reshuffle on its board of directors, ExxonMobil is debating whether to continue with several major oil and gas projects, including the $30bn Rovuma LNG initiative in Mozambique, the Wall Street Journal reported on October 20.

Kampala submits bill that would ease UNOC’s access to oil revenues

20 October 2021

Uganda’s government has drawn up legislation that would allow the national oil company to access the proceeds from its share of future crude production.

Kenya rejects ICJ judgment giving Somalia control of disputed offshore territory

20 October 2021

Kenyan President Uhuru Kenyatta has rejected a decision by the International Court of Justice (ICJ) that grants Somalia control of disputed waters in the Indian Ocean, saying it will further strain relations between the countries.

Egypt on target to be self-sufficient in gasoline, diesel by 2023

20 October 2021

Egypt is on target to be self-sufficient in gasoline and diesel production by 2023, Petroleum Minister Tarek El Molla has said.

Nigeria's DPR revokes licences of two National Oilwell Varco subsidiaries amidst labour dispute

20 October 2021

Nigerian authorities have revoked the operating licences of two subsidiaries of Texas-based National Oilwell Varco (NOV), citing “unrepentant flouting of rules and regulations” governing the oil and gas industry.
